What is Shipping Container Architecture?
Shipping container architecture involves the design and construction of structures using intermodal containers as the primary structure material. These steel boxes, originally meant for transferring products throughout oceans, are admired for their strength, toughness, and modularity. The pattern has progressed into a robust movement in sustainable building practices, appealing to eco-conscious designers, contractors, and homeowners alike.

Sustainability: One of the most substantial benefits of shipping container architecture is its eco-friendliness. By repurposing these containers, builders contribute to product reuse and lower waste. Furthermore, their resilience extends the life process of the raw materials, reducing the need for new resources.
Cost-Effectiveness: Shipping containers are normally less costly than traditional building products. Their availability in the pre-owned market likewise contributes to reduce costs, making them an attractive alternative for budget-sensitive projects.
Speed of Construction: Shipping container structures can be built relatively quickly, as many of the components are pre-fabricated. This speed enables quicker tenancy, which is vital in housing crises or for momentary setups.
Design Flexibility: Shipping containers can be combined, stacked, and modified thoroughly, offering architects with ample chances to create special designs that accommodate specific needs and visual appeals.
Portability: Shipping container structures can be relocated quickly, making them ideal for short-term structures or mobile living solutions.
Obstacles of Shipping Container Architecture
While the advantages of shipping container architecture are vast, it is necessary to consider the prospective obstacles also.
Insulation: The metal structure of shipping containers postures challenges concerning temperature regulation. Proper insulation is required to make sure convenience in both cold and hot environments.
Zoning Laws and Regulations: Depending on local regulations, obtaining permission to build a shipping container home can be made complex. Each municipality has different building codes that may not acknowledge shipping containers as acceptable building products.
Modifications: While containers are structurally strong, modifications such as cutting and welding can compromise their integrity. Proper engineering is needed to make sure safety and durability.
Rust and Corrosion: Shipping containers are created for maritime usage, but extended exposure to wetness can result in rust. Treatments and coverings are typically needed to combat this problem.

Shipping container architecture is flexible and can be used in different sectors. Here are a few of the most popular applications:
Residential Homes: Many property owners welcome container homes as a sustainable living alternative. With creative styles and designs, they can be transformed into comfortable, modern-day homes.
Commercial Spaces: Retail shops, cafes, and workplaces can also gain from shipping containers due to their distinct charm and rapid construction. Mobile food trucks have acquired immense appeal as a result.
Emergency Shelters: Shipping containers can be quickly modified into short-lived housing units for catastrophe relief scenarios, making them integral to humanitarian efforts.
Pop-Up Developments: Container architecture permits short-lived installations for events, celebrations, or markets, using special experiences while reducing construction expenses.
